The drive from East Flatbush, NY to Dover Plains, NY covers 87.2 miles and takes about 2h 5m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.
The route leans on I 684, NY 22, Hutchinson River Parkway for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is highway-focused drive. The longest uninterrupted segment is about 27.5 miles on I 684. At current regular gas prices, budget about $14.35 one way before food or hotel costs.
